Regulated Pharmacy Technician London Drugs is a proud Canadian company based out of Richmond, BC and operating 80+ stores in Western Canada.

Our focus is optimal patient care using semi-private counselling booths, counselling rooms, advanced robotic dispensing technology, monthly clinical programs and a cooperative team of pharmacists, regulated pharmacy technicians and pharmacy assistants.

Regulated Pharmacy Technicians have the opportunity to participate in several professional roles including Travel Medicine, INR monitoring, CDE, and Long term care.

Our commitment to a professional environment, hard work and dedication to the community support the ethics we follow every day.

The superior healthcare and well-being of our customers is our ultimate goal. Join our team, where pharmacy has been trusted since 1945.

You will be responsible for assisting the Pharmacists and Pharmacy Manager with daily operations of the Pharmacy Department.

Duties will include customer service, telephone inquiries and general housekeeping duties. Additionally, you will operate the pharmacy computer and assist in the processing of prescriptions and preparation of prescriptions.

Other responsibilities will include involvement of ordering and receiving drug orders and management of the pharmacy department inventory.

If you are looking for a challenging position in retail pharmacy and have the professionalism, commitment to excellence and drive to join our team, London Drugs is the place for you.

Regulated pharmacy technicians must have completed all required national and provincial Regulated Pharmacy Technician programs and passed the exams.

Regulated Pharmacy Technicians must also be registered with the respective College of Pharmacy in the province of employment.
